    I think the difference between Viraleze and other virucidal agents is exactly as you say, because it's for personal use, not for example something you spray on surfaces. And I think the TGA is particularly focused and harsh on products associated with the covid-19 pandemic, with the plethora of true Disallowed "cures" being peddled, like hydroxychloroquine or ivermectin.

    So it's not that I'm being harsh, just projecting what I think the TGA is thinking, and also why no government or hospital, etc would ever spend big on Viraleze, in the absence of clinical data. I already bought some Viraleze months back when you could still get it via the EU website, because I think it will probably help reduce infection, and can't hurt. But I understand why regulatory bodies need hard data.

    In fact the current omicron outbreak would be perfect to do studies here in Australia. With such a high level of transmissibility, it would be relatively easy to look at efficacy at preventing disease in close contacts of identified cases (although slow testing may affect that now), or in hospital settings, or if it reduces viral load in cases. It's a pity SPL don't seem to have any established collaborations with clinical researchers in Australia, who could've helped them set up something like this quite quickly.
